The prefix 'Mut-' is associated with what concept?

Explanation:
The prefix 'Mut-' is derived from the Latin word 'mutare,' which means 'to change.' This connection to change underscores the concept captured by this prefix, making it directly relate to transformation in various contexts. For instance, when you encounter terms such as 'mutation' in biology, it refers to a change in the structure or amount of genetic material. Similarly, in a broader sense, 'mutability' refers to the capacity to change or be changed. This illustrates how the prefix 'Mut-' fundamentally relates to the idea of alteration or modification, affirming that the correct choice is associated with the concept of change.
